classvtplantinstancearray.html

来自「VC下实现图像处理。 VC下实现图像处理。 VC下实现图像处理。」· HTML 代码 · 共 105 行

HTML
105
字号
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N"><html><head><meta http-equiv="Content-Type" content="text/html;charset=iso-8859-1"><title>vtdata library: vtPlantInstanceArray Class Reference</title><link href="doxygen.css" rel="stylesheet" type="text/css"><link href="tabs.css" rel="stylesheet" type="text/css"></head><body><!-- Generated by Doxygen 1.4.5 --><div class="tabs">  <ul>    <li><a href="index.html"><span>Main&nbsp;Page</span></a></li>    <li id="current"><a href="annotated.html"><span>Classes</span></a></li>    <li><a href="files.html"><span>Files</span></a></li>  </ul></div><div class="tabs">  <ul>    <li><a href="annotated.html"><span>Class&nbsp;List</span></a></li>    <li><a href="hierarchy.html"><span>Class&nbsp;Hierarchy</span></a></li>    <li><a href="functions.html"><span>Class&nbsp;Members</span></a></li>  </ul></div><h1>vtPlantInstanceArray Class Reference</h1><!-- doxytag: class="vtPlantInstanceArray" --><!-- doxytag: inherits="vtFeatureSetPoint2D" -->Inheritance diagram for vtPlantInstanceArray:<p><center><img src="classvtPlantInstanceArray__inherit__graph.png" border="0" usemap="#vtPlantInstanceArray__inherit__map" alt="Inheritance graph"></center><map name="vtPlantInstanceArray__inherit__map"><area href="classvtFeatureSetPoint2D.html" shape="rect" coords="7,81,153,108" alt=""><area href="classvtFeatureSet.html" shape="rect" coords="31,7,129,33" alt=""></map><center><font size="2">[<a href="graph_legend.html">legend</a>]</font></center><a href="classvtPlantInstanceArray-members.html">List of all members.</a><table border="0" cellpadding="0" cellspacing="0"><tr><td></td></tr><tr><td colspan="2"><br><h2>Public Member Functions</h2></td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="96c2b4fdca34b0a5fceaa07a1a542ae0"></a><!-- doxytag: member="vtPlantInstanceArray::SetPlantList" ref="96c2b4fdca34b0a5fceaa07a1a542ae0" args="(vtSpeciesList *list)" -->void&nbsp;</td><td class="memItemRight" valign="bottom"><b>SetPlantList</b> (<a class="el" href="classvtSpeciesList.html">vtSpeciesList</a> *list)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="aedbc5a73dfed1a2941768596a13c408"></a><!-- doxytag: member="vtPlantInstanceArray::AddPlant" ref="aedbc5a73dfed1a2941768596a13c408" args="(const DPoint2 &amp;pos, float size, short species_id)" -->int&nbsp;</td><td class="memItemRight" valign="bottom"><b>AddPlant</b> (const <a class="el" href="classDPoint2.html">DPoint2</a> &amp;pos, float size, short species_id)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="b2af17851d153447cf4ac493bb90f15a"></a><!-- doxytag: member="vtPlantInstanceArray::AddPlant" ref="b2af17851d153447cf4ac493bb90f15a" args="(const DPoint2 &amp;pos, float size, vtPlantSpecies *ps)" -->int&nbsp;</td><td class="memItemRight" valign="bottom"><b>AddPlant</b> (const <a class="el" href="classDPoint2.html">DPoint2</a> &amp;pos, float size, <a class="el" href="classvtPlantSpecies.html">vtPlantSpecies</a> *ps)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="887d2463a80c2f59756e57c217faf926"></a><!-- doxytag: member="vtPlantInstanceArray::SetPlant" ref="887d2463a80c2f59756e57c217faf926" args="(int iNum, float size, short species_id)" -->void&nbsp;</td><td class="memItemRight" valign="bottom"><b>SetPlant</b> (int iNum, float size, short species_id)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="5480a329fe3f8a9914d3ea0d1ad0f703"></a><!-- doxytag: member="vtPlantInstanceArray::GetPlant" ref="5480a329fe3f8a9914d3ea0d1ad0f703" args="(int iNum, float &amp;size, short &amp;species_id) const " -->void&nbsp;</td><td class="memItemRight" valign="bottom"><b>GetPlant</b> (int iNum, float &amp;size, short &amp;species_id) const </td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top">unsigned int&nbsp;</td><td class="memItemRight" valign="bottom"><a class="el" href="classvtPlantInstanceArray.html#a9e70c58a9b2214996950ba331b194da">InstancesOfSpecies</a> (short species_id)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="fa6e64121eba161cd08e10b4f1598b2a"></a><!-- doxytag: member="vtPlantInstanceArray::ReadVF_version11" ref="fa6e64121eba161cd08e10b4f1598b2a" args="(const char *fname)" -->bool&nbsp;</td><td class="memItemRight" valign="bottom"><b>ReadVF_version11</b> (const char *fname)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="c4912ce26382caea772f790207b8dacb"></a><!-- doxytag: member="vtPlantInstanceArray::ReadVF" ref="c4912ce26382caea772f790207b8dacb" args="(const char *fname)" -->bool&nbsp;</td><td class="memItemRight" valign="bottom"><b>ReadVF</b> (const char *fname)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="42acd4a1b09d3a58914e78f700228d0f"></a><!-- doxytag: member="vtPlantInstanceArray::ReadSHP" ref="42acd4a1b09d3a58914e78f700228d0f" args="(const char *fname)" -->bool&nbsp;</td><td class="memItemRight" valign="bottom"><b>ReadSHP</b> (const char *fname)</td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="d4532689d82ecdddcb97cc8ac68f0889"></a><!-- doxytag: member="vtPlantInstanceArray::WriteVF" ref="d4532689d82ecdddcb97cc8ac68f0889" args="(const char *fname) const " -->bool&nbsp;</td><td class="memItemRight" valign="bottom"><b>WriteVF</b> (const char *fname) const </td></tr><tr><td colspan="2"><br><h2>Protected Attributes</h2></td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="59f4b489269d46e1439e9a3609f07fc8"></a><!-- doxytag: member="vtPlantInstanceArray::m_pPlantList" ref="59f4b489269d46e1439e9a3609f07fc8" args="" --><a class="el" href="classvtSpeciesList.html">vtSpeciesList</a> *&nbsp;</td><td class="memItemRight" valign="bottom"><b>m_pPlantList</b></td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="8309d957379c2a3c84a31a1e531a94fd"></a><!-- doxytag: member="vtPlantInstanceArray::m_SizeField" ref="8309d957379c2a3c84a31a1e531a94fd" args="" -->int&nbsp;</td><td class="memItemRight" valign="bottom"><b>m_SizeField</b></td></tr><tr><td class="memItemLeft" nowrap align="right" valign="top"><a class="anchor" name="8a536fc4ef4eadeca667d1a167502618"></a><!-- doxytag: member="vtPlantInstanceArray::m_SpeciesField" ref="8a536fc4ef4eadeca667d1a167502618" args="" -->int&nbsp;</td><td class="memItemRight" valign="bottom"><b>m_SpeciesField</b></td></tr></table><hr><a name="_details"></a><h2>Detailed Description</h2>This class contains a set of Plant Instances. It is implemented as a subclass of <a class="el" href="classvtFeatureSetPoint2D.html">vtFeatureSetPoint2D</a>, a set of 2D locations of the plant stems. It can be read from/written to the VF format ("vegetation file") designed specifically for the purpose of storing plants, which makes it very compact and much more efficient than, e.g. SHP format. <p><hr><h2>Member Function Documentation</h2><a class="anchor" name="a9e70c58a9b2214996950ba331b194da"></a><!-- doxytag: member="vtPlantInstanceArray::InstancesOfSpecies" ref="a9e70c58a9b2214996950ba331b194da" args="(short species_id)" --><p><table class="mdTable" cellpadding="2" cellspacing="0">  <tr>    <td class="mdRow">      <table cellpadding="0" cellspacing="0" border="0">        <tr>          <td class="md" nowrap valign="top">unsigned int vtPlantInstanceArray::InstancesOfSpecies           </td>          <td class="md" valign="top">(&nbsp;</td>          <td class="md" nowrap valign="top">short&nbsp;</td>          <td class="mdname1" valign="top" nowrap> <em>species_id</em>          </td>          <td class="md" valign="top">&nbsp;)&nbsp;</td>          <td class="md" nowrap></td>        </tr>      </table>    </td>  </tr></table><table cellspacing="5" cellpadding="0" border="0">  <tr>    <td>      &nbsp;    </td>    <td><p>Given a species index, return the number of instances which are of that species.     </td>  </tr></table><hr size="1"><address style="align: right;"><small>Generated on Mon Jan 14 14:40:55 2008 for vtdata library by&nbsp;<a href="http://www.doxygen.org/index.html"><img src="doxygen.png" alt="doxygen" align="middle" border="0"></a> 1.4.5 </small></address></body></html>

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?